Mosquito Forecast for Béni Mellal

Planning your visit to Béni Mellal? Understanding the Béni Mellal mosquito forecast can help you enjoy the city's beautiful Kasbah and Ain Asserdoun waterfalls without discomfort. Mosquito activity here peaks in the warm summer months, especially July and August, with forecast values reaching up to 9 out of 10. Spring months like April and May see moderate activity around 5-6. Winter months tend to have lower mosquito presence, making it an ideal time for outdoor exploration. For detailed monthly forecasts, check the local health department's mosquito activity report.

Factors Affecting Mosquito Activity in Béni Mellal

Several factors influence mosquito populations in Béni Mellal. The city's proximity to the Oum Er-Rbia River and nearby irrigation canals creates breeding grounds. Warm temperatures between 20-30°C and humidity levels encourage mosquito proliferation. Urbanization and stagnant water in gardens or construction sites also contribute. Key factors include: - Seasonal rainfall patterns - Temperature fluctuations - Presence of standing water Understanding these can help locals and visitors take preventive measures. Mosquito-Borne Diseases in Béni Mellal Region

While Béni Mellal does not have a high incidence of mosquito-borne diseases compared to coastal regions, travelers should remain cautious. Diseases such as West Nile Virus have been reported sporadically in Morocco. Dengue and malaria are rare but possible in some rural areas. Preventive measures include using insect repellents and mosquito nets, especially near water bodies.
